From Bissone to Bormio by bus and train
To get from Bissone to Bormio in Milan and Lombardy, you’ll need to take 2 bus lines and one train line: take the 439 bus from Bissone, Campione Arch station to Melide Station station. Next, you’ll have to switch to the S50 train and finally take the LEX1 ✈ bus from Malpensa T1 Arrivals station to Bormio, Bus Station, Roma/Milano station. The total trip duration for this route is approximately 6 hr 53 min. The bus and train schedule from Bissone may change.
